RESOLUTION AUTHORIZING ENTERING INTO A CONTRACT WITH THE OFFICE OF DRUG CONTROL POLICY FOR FY 2000-2001 FUNDING FOR THE HAYFORD STREET CLINIC PROJECT

RESOLUTION #00-232

WHEREAS, the Community Corrections Advisory Board will continue administration of the Project Sentry Program and the Hayford Street Clinic Project for the 2000-2001 fiscal year through a grant from the Office of Drug Control Policy and client fees generated by these programs; and

WHEREAS, grant funds have been awarded in the amount of $158,590 by the Office of Drug Control Policy for to fund the 2000-2001 Hayford Street Clinic (juvenile drug screening services); and

WHEREAS, the Project Sentry Program budget in the amount of $ 264,317 (adult drug screening services) is to be funded entirely by client fees generated by the Program.

THEREFORE BE IT RESOLVED, that the Ingham County Board of Commissioners approves entering into a contract with the Office of Drug Control Policy in the amount of $396,476, of which $158,590 are federal grant funds, with $237,886 in local match to be generated by client fees; for the period of October 1, 2000 through September 30, 2001.

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ED, that the Project Sentry Program in the amount of $264,317 generated by client fees is to be continued for the period of October 1, 2000 through September 30, 2001 with the revenue that is generated by Program client fees.

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ED, that the current Project Director, Administrative Specialist, Clerk Typist III, Lead Collections Monitor, 7 Collections Monitors, and 3 Screening Referral Specialists, and one .5 Support Systems Clerk are to be continued subject to the availability of grant funds and/or client fees.

BE IT FURTHER RESOLVED, that the Controller is authorized to amend the 2000 and 2001 budgets and position allocation lists in accordance with this resolution, and that the Chairperson of the Board of Commissioners and the County Clerk are authorized to sign any necessary contract documents with the Office of Drug Control Policy consistent with this resolution and approved as to form by the County Attorney.
